The striker will spend the next two weeks in police custody after he was denied bail following his appearance in court

Former Hearts of Oak striker Gilbert Fiamenyo has been remanded in police custody for the next fourteen days by an Accra Circuit court, AshesGyamera.com can confirm.

The 30-year-old was reported to have attacked a police officer who was on duty after watching Ghana Premier League game between Hearts of Oak and Aduana Stars on Sunday.

Fiamenyo was later arrested by the police after the news about his attack went viral at the stadium.

At the Adjabeng District Court on Monday morning, Fiamenyo was charged with assault on security officer and although he defended himself, the judge insisted that he should be remanded and reappear in court two weeks time.

Fiamenyo, who previously had stints with Kenyan giants AFC Leopards, is currently a free agent after he parted ways with Lebanese side Al Nasr.
